Last Judgment (Bamberg) Icon - F277
From $9.95The Lord appears as the just Judge of the world, with a sword in his mouth (Revelation 19:15). Below, humanity rises from the dead and faces judgment by the angels: some go to heaven, others into hellfire. From the 10th century Bamberg Psalter. -

Saint Martinian of Caesarea (Athos) Icon - S280
From $9.95Saint Martinian (or Martinianos/Martin) was an early-5th century monastic father of Caesarea in Palestine. He once brought to repentance a woman who was trying to tempt him. His feast is celebrated on February 13. -

Ladder of Divine Ascent (Sinai) Icon - F148
From $9.95This well-known icon, painted in the 12th century at the Monastery of Saint Catherine at Mount Sinai, is an allegorical depiction of the Christian ascetic struggle. It is based on Saint John Climacus' seminal work, The Ladder of Divine Ascent. -
